Good morning, commuters!

This promises to be an active weekend in terms of road construction and lane closures. I'll have a complete roundup later this morning.

For now, it's all quiet on the roads with traffic flowing fast and free. The road work on Hwy. 100 at Minnetonka Blvd. and on northbound 494 at 394 has cleared. All lanes are open.
